What Makes a Great Shrimp Pho

Broth Clarity and Depth

An excellent shrimp pho has a clear, golden broth that tastes clean yet deeply savory, built from long-simmered shrimp shells and charred aromatics.

Noodle Texture and Temperature

Rice noodles should be springy, not mushy, and served at a temperature that warms the palate without overcooking the shrimp.

Shrimp Quality and Preparation

Generous, sweet shrimp that are barely seasoned let the natural flavor stand out, while a quick sear can add a pleasant aroma.

Is shrimp pho typically gluten-free?

Yes, traditional shrimp pho is gluten-free because it uses rice noodles and does not contain wheat, though you should confirm if kitchen practices avoid cross-contact.

How spicy is shrimp pho usually?

Shrimp pho is generally mild, with heat coming from optional chili slices that you can add to taste rather than from the broth itself.

What is the difference between beef pho and shrimp pho?

Shrimp pho highlights sweet seafood and lighter aromatics, while beef pho focuses on charred onion and deeper, meatier broth notes.
